A kinetic study of Drosophila melanogaster sepiapterin reductase has been done. The apparent K m for sepiapterin has been estimated as 153 μM. N-acetyldopamine, N-acetylserotonin, andN -methoxyacetylserotonin have shown to be noncompetitive inhibitors for the Drosophila sepiapterin reductase. The K i obtained were 40 μM, 127 μM and 87 μM, respectively. Chromatofocusing of Drosophila crude extracts has shown only one peak with sepiapterin reductase activity, corresponding to pI 6.0. A study of the activity in different eye-color mutant strains revealed significantly decreased levels in clot, red Malpighian tubules and garnet.
